Golden Isles Results: January 27, 2022 (Lucas Late Models)

Kyle Larson takes on the national dirt late model field in the season opener

Tonight, the Lucas Oil Late Model Dirt Series opens their 2022 racing season in Brunswick, Georgia. The 4/10-mile dirt oval of Golden Isles Speedway is set for night one in the Super Bowl of Racing.

Ricky Thornton Jr and Kyle Larson line up on the front row. 40 laps of dirt late model racing are up next…

Green flag, they run near even into turn one. Larson gets the drive off the top and takes over the lead. Tyler Erb moves into 2nd.

Lap 5, Larson opens the gap. Most of the field is glued to the high side of the track.

Lap 8, Larson has caught the tail of the field. Tyler Erb closes to his bumper. Larson explores new lanes as Erb sticks with the top and drives right by.

Lap 9, Brian Shirley has a flat and the caution is out.

Green, Erb leads by a car length. Larson drops to 5th. Moran looks inside of Thornton Jr for 2nd but can’t complete the pass.

Lap 13, Brandon Sheppard slides Thornton Jr for 2nd into turn one.

Lap 13, Erb runs wide in turn four as Sheppard closes to his bumper. Sheppard has a run off the corner and he completes the pass into turn one.

Lap 18, Sheppard has caught the tail of the field. As he struggles with dirty air, Moran drives it deep to the bottom and slides him for the lead.

Lap 19, the caution is out.

Green, Moran leads Sheppard and Erb. Larson drives it deep to the inside and takes 4th away.

Lap 23, Larson looks inside of Erb to take 3rd away. He’s climbing back to the front.

The cushion is all the way against the outside wall. Most of the field has moved to the inside lane as the track changes drastically.

Lap 30, Moran leads Sheppard by 2 seconds.

Caution as Steven Roberts slows.

Green, Moran leads as Sheppard and Larson run side by side for 2nd. Larson drives it deep into turn three and slides Sheppard for 2nd. Sheppard crosses under him to retake the spot.

5 to go, Moran leads Sheppard by 2 seconds.

Devin Moran wins night one at Golden Isles Speedway!
